Location Details
π 1507 Saint Johns Place, New York City, NY 11213
π
5mi
Distance to Taylor Business Institute
πΆβοΈ
30+min
EST. Walk to Taylor Business Institute
π²
15min
Est. Bike ride to Taylor Business Institute
π
10min
Est. Drive to Taylor Business Institute